diff --git a/tools/CMakeLists.txt b/tools/CMakeLists.txt index 1ff120c99..6e577ceb6 100644 --- a/tools/CMakeLists.txt +++ b/tools/CMakeLists.txt @@ -210,7 +210,7 @@ if(${JPEGXL_ENABLE_BENCHMARK}) speed_stats.h ../third_party/dirent.cc ) - target_link_libraries(benchmark_xl Threads::Threads) + target_link_libraries(benchmark_xl Threads::Threads -landroid-spawn) if(MINGW) # MINGW doesn't support glob.h. target_compile_definitions(benchmark_xl PRIVATE "-DHAS_GLOB=0") diff --git a/third_party/sjpeg/CMakeLists.txt b/third_party/sjpeg/CMakeLists.txt index 5b0048265..ab385a117 100644 --- a/third_party/sjpeg/CMakeLists.txt +++ b/third_party/sjpeg/CMakeLists.txt @@ -18,20 +18,8 @@ set(PROJECT_VERSION 0.1) ################################################################################ # Android only. -if(ANDROID) - include_directories(${ANDROID_NDK}/sources/android/cpufeatures) - add_library(cpufeatures STATIC - ${ANDROID_NDK}/sources/android/cpufeatures/cpu-features.c - ) - target_link_libraries(cpufeatures dl) - set(SJPEG_DEP_LIBRARIES ${SJPEG_DEP_LIBRARIES} cpufeatures) - set(SJPEG_DEP_INCLUDE_DIRS ${SJPEG_DEP_INCLUDE_DIRS} - ${ANDROID_NDK}/sources/android/cpufeatures - ) -endif() ## Check for SIMD extensions. -include(${CMAKE_CURRENT_LIST_DIR}/cmake/cpu.cmake) ################################################################################ # sjpeg source files.